Market Pulse: Opportunity 📈
The Cassel, CA real estate market is currently a Buyer's Market. Homes are retaining 92% of their value (Sale Price to List Price Ratio). With 2 active listings and 1 closed sales this month, inventory remains at 4 months of supply. Trends over the last half-year show median values moving up by 25%, while Average Days on Market has increased by 71%. Transaction speed in Cassel is currently 56 days slower than the broader Shasta benchmark.
